Output 43311158742d5c33a6e71e057541d64ae43a33a767471ac3704e0ececd21577c:1

value
13402037
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7e36c269f98020e984b6d2fa0880e1f87b57ed42 OP_EQUALVERIFY OP_CHECKSIG
address
1CWMjvWHheHbzZnuTwd1U2TD2RcWWtYehX
transaction
43311158742d5c33a6e71e057541d64ae43a33a767471ac3704e0ececd21577c
spent
true